**Locker Assignment — Changing Rooms**

When new folks join Pinefold Studio, reception sorts their locker in the basement changing rooms. Grab the next free number from the whiteboard, jot their name on the laminated sheet, and pop a welcome tag on the door. Lockers run on a shared keypad rather than keys, so there's nothing to hand over physically — just make sure they know not to share it around. Give them the code below.

badge for hahog-kajop: bdg-OOCJJ-0

## Holiday Opening — Thornbeck Works, Contractor Notes

Site hours over the holiday period: 08:00–16:00, weekdays only. No access 24–27 December or 1 January. The main reception at Thornbeck Works is unstaffed throughout; enter via the west gatehouse. Deliveries must be pre-booked with the duty supervisor. Hot works permits are suspended for the full period — no exceptions. Parking is restricted to Bay C. Contractor badges remain valid but the gatehouse door itself is on keypad-only during the holidays; the code is below.

turnstile pass: bdg-YEOZLM-79341408

MEMO — Finance Team: Pilot Programme Churn

Churn in the Orvane Select pilot reached 9.2% in the second month, above the 6% threshold set at launch. Exit surveys point to onboarding friction rather than pricing. Revenue impact is modest so far, but continued attrition would push the pilot below break-even by quarter three. We are modelling two retention scenarios for review. The confidential note below explains how this affects wider plans.

internal memo for tagef-hadup: Gross margin on Ulaath came in at 15 percent against a plan of 5 percent. Only 7 of the 120 pilot accounts renewed Ulaath, so a churn review is set for October 15.